Early the next morning, the Demon Clan’s various squads began to assemble and set out, aiming to complete the first ambush before daylight fully broke.
Cheng Ziang and Tangmo followed a unit of the Demon Clan soldiers, charging for ten kilometers, and began the attack on the first stronghold.
It was a farm surrounded by large expanses of newly cultivated farmland. Because it was early morning, there were virtually no people working in the fields.
The terrain here was incredibly flat, with the village situated in the middle of the farmland, bisected by a meandering river.
Dongsheng’s army had fortified the village with temporary defense structures, and the sentinels were now standing in the watchtowers, surveying the surroundings.
However, the Demon Clan’s army didn’t bother to hide. After approaching the farmland, the leading vanguard of the Demon Clan sounded the horn, and the group of more than a hundred divided into several teams, beginning their charge toward the village.
With the prolonged sound of the horn signaling their charge, Cheng Ziang raised his gun, aimed at the distant watchtower, and pulled the trigger. Following a muffled gunshot, the watchtower exploded violently due to a Yuanzi Reaction, immediately erupting into a huge blaze.
The explosion and the horn alarmed the village defenders, who got up from their beds to face the enemy. The night sentries also climbed up the temporary towers, shooting arrows at the approaching Demon Clan soldiers from afar.
Due to being understaffed, their shooting was weak and did nothing to stop the charging Demon Clan army. Additionally, the Demon Clan soldiers coordinated well, intercepting most of the arrows with shields and swords.
Once within a distance of fifty meters, the flintlock musketeers following the squad raised their Flintlock guns and started shooting at the towers. Although the accuracy was underwhelming, the power was not to be underestimated. The wooden towers stood little chance against the direct fire of the muskets, and a Dongsheng soldier was struck by a piercing bullet, letting out a painful cry.
After a round of firing, the musketeers continued to move forward with the squad without stopping to reload. They had to wait for the squad to stop before they could have a chance to reload their ammunition, which was a fairly lengthy process, requiring the squad captain’s unified command.
Musket reloading usually took at least forty seconds, and that was considered fast. After the High-peak people arrived, they equipped them with flintlock guns and taught them loading techniques. This allowed the Demon Clan soldiers to load their ammunition in about twenty seconds, while skilled musketeers could even finish reloading in just over ten seconds, which more than doubled the efficiency of musket combat.
Since musket reloading was cumbersome, the main force in this formation was still sword-and-shield soldiers and pikemen, with musketeers merely supplementing as long-range firepower to replace crossbows.
However, with the entry of the Advance Team, the raid by the Demon Clan’s army wasn’t too difficult. Cheng Ziang and Tangmo directly targeted a wooden watchtower in the distance, conducting a sweep with their Origin Submachine Guns.
The high pressure from the Yuanzi Reaction tore through the wood, and the heat generated instantly ignited it, causing the defensive works around the village to burst into flames.
The perimeter was breached instantaneously, and soon the village erupted into chaos, with people scattering like ants. The Dongsheng soldiers, who had just managed to get their gear in order, hastily grabbed their weapons, preparing to resist the attacking Demon Clan army.
